The Hyundai Venue on road price in Chitrakoot ranges from Rs 8.84 lakh for the base model to Rs 17.84 lakh for the top variant (including all taxes, RTO fees, and insurance). In comparison, the ex-showroom prices of the Venue in Chitrakoot are between Rs 8.00 lakh and Rs 15.65 lakh.

Thank you for considering my query. I am a Central Government employee and am eligible to register a car under the BH series, which reduces my initial ownership costs. My budget is around Rs 15-16 lakh. Within this budget, I am considering the Hyundai Venue HX10 and the Hyundai Creta S(O). The Venue is the top-end, feature-rich option, while the Creta is a larger and more comfortable car but offers fewer features in the variant that fits my budget. I am confused between choosing a fully loaded smaller SUV and a lower variant of a larger SUV. Which one would you recommend?

Verified
2h

Go for the Creta S(O). The Venue HX10 is a well-equipped car, but the Hyundai Creta is a larger, more comfortable and more premium product overall. It offers better ride quality, more rear-seat space and a more relaxed driving experience, which will matter far more over years of ownership than a few extra features. The S(O) variant may not be the most feature-rich, but it still covers all the essentials and gives you the benefit of the Creta's superior comfort and refinement.The Hyundai Venue HX10 is a good car, but it is still a segment below the Creta in terms of overall size and comfort. The Creta S(O) is the car you will be happier with after five years.

I would like to know the most suitable engine in comparison between Venue HX5 1.2 NA and Fronx Delta 1.2 NA engine . My running is only within the city on weekends. I rarely drive on highway drive. Interior wise I like Venue HX5. However, I have heard this engine is not good. Please advise.

Verified
20h

Go for the Hyundai Venue HX5 with the 1.2 naturally aspirated petrol engine. Your usage is predominantly city driving on weekends with very rare highway runs, and in this scenario, the Venue’s 1.2 NA engine is actually a very sensible choice. It is a simple, proven and reliable unit that is well-suited to urban driving, and Hyundai’s service network and ownership experience are among the best in the country. The perception that the engine is “not good” is largely down to expectations, it is not a performance-oriented engine, but for city use it is smooth, refined and dependable.The Maruti Suzuki Fronx Delta 1.2 NA is also a good option, but the Venue HX5 has a more premium interior and a more substantial overall feel, which you already prefer. Given your usage pattern, the difference in engine performance is not significant enough to override your preference for the Venue’s cabin and overall package. The Venue HX5 1.2 NA is a perfectly good choice for your needs.

Hi Experts! I am a first-time car buyer and a new driver. I want to buy a sub-4-meter SUV. My daily usage will be between 25- 30 km. It is mostly for city driving in Delhi NCR. I intend to buy an automatic and like the Kylaq as an option. But my understanding is that it is expensive to maintain. Among other options that I am considering are the Venue and the 3XO. However, Venue has DCT, which I understand is not great for city driving. Could you give me some more guidance on maintenance of the Kylaq and, generally, if I have to choose among these 3, what should be the best option? To clarify, my budget is 12-15 lakhs. I have already looked at the Brezza as an option but did not like the feel of it. Sonet has been disregarded because there is a new Sonet coming next year. Thank you for your input!

Verified
4d

Go for the Skoda Kylaq 1.0 TSI automatic. This Skoda car is the best fit for your usage and budget. The Kylaq uses a 6-speed torque converter automatic, which is smooth, reliable and well suited to stop-start traffic. It is not a DCT, so you do not have to worry about overheating or jerkiness in city conditions. The 1.0 TSI engine is proven and has a good ownership track record. Skoda's maintenance costs are not significantly higher than Hyundai or Mahindra, especially with service packages available. The Kylaq is also one of the best driver's cars in the segment, with a solid, planted feel and good ride quality.The Hyundai Venue DCT is a good choice but not ideal for your usage, as DCT gearboxes are not ideal for heavy city traffic. The Mahindra XUV 3XO is a strong alternative. It is spacious, feature-rich and has a good torque converter automatic gearbox, but it does not feel as engaging to drive as the Kylaq. Since you have already ruled out the Brezza and Sonet, the Kylaq is the clear recommendation. It will give you the best ownership experience and driving enjoyment over the next 5-10 years.

Hello experts, I want your advice on Hyundai Venue N Line N6 or Honda Elevate V or SV model for daily commute of around 500 km monthly running in Delhi traffic. I am planning to maintain the vehicle for approximately 10 years.

Verified
5d

At merely 500km a month in Delhi traffic, your usage is quite limited. The Hyundai Venue N Line N6 MT is a sportier-looking version of the Venue, that is bound to stand-out in a crowd. The turbo-petrol engine is smooth and refined, and the 6-speed manual gearbox is slick too. Do note, that its clutch effort is low, however the travel is on the longer side and the action is a bit springy - this might take some time to get used to. Overall though, it is quite user-friendly with a light steering, good visibility and its relatively compact dimensions. Also, being a Hyundai, you're backed by its widespread support network, and the ownership experience is likely to be fuss-free.Go for the Honda Elevate only if you value cabin and boot space more. An added advantage of the Elevate is its more responsive naturally aspirated petrol engine, as well as its excellent ride-handling balance. And being a Honda Jazz owner, you're likely to be familiar with Honda's sorted service experience too. The Elevate is a fuss-free, sensible choice, but for a sportier driving feel, and its uniqueness, the Venue N Line gets our vote.

Hello, I have a Hyundai Venue Turbo DCT. My monthly running is around 400km, mostly in the city. Would it make sense to switch to an EV, or should I continue with the Venue?

Verified
1w

With just 400km a month of city driving, you are not running the kind of mileage that makes a strong financial case for switching to an electric car. The Hyundai Venue Turbo DCT is a very competent city car, and at this usage level, the fuel savings from an EV would take a long time to offset the cost of a new car. If you have no issues with the Hyundai Venue and it is running well, the sensible advice is to keep it. The only reason to switch to an EV at this point would be if you specifically want the EV experience rather than purely for savings. From a financial and ownership perspective, you are better off continuing with the Venue.
